sql sql-server-2005 share|improve this question asked Dec 30 '10 at 19:30 chama 2,256103963 1 I think the line number relates to the body of the proc. Reading the SQL Server Transaction Log SQL Server Activity Monitor Sponsored Read a SQL Server transaction log SQL Server database auditing techniques How to recover SQL Server data from accidental UPDATE To “escape” an apostrophe, another apostrophe has to be used next to it, as it is shown below Finding SQL syntax errors Finding SQL syntax errors can be complicated, but there If the error message refers to error −1, table creation probably failed because the table includes a column name that matched the name of an internal NULL6 table.
For example, 28 indicates that you have run out of disk space. raiserror() works fine but you shouldn't forget the return statement otherwise the script continues without error! (hense the raiserror isn't a "throwerror" ;-)) and of course doing a rollback if necessary! If you want to conditionally deal with known schema changes involving missing columns by skipping over some code, the only way I know to do it is to use :r in See Section 15.21.3, “Troubleshooting InnoDB Data Dictionary Operations”. http://stackoverflow.com/questions/4565614/how-can-i-get-the-actual-stored-procedure-line-number-from-an-error-message
current community chat Stack Overflow Meta Stack Overflow your communities Sign up or log in to customize your list. If the error message refers to error 150, table creation failed because a foreign key constraint was not correctly formed. If its urgent, you may want to try other options.Reply Norris May 2, 2015 4:38 amHi Dave, I am getting this error "Invalid syntax near "VALUES" and don't know what is As it works on other databases I think this is something to do with the database settings.
and the batch will stop. Note if I use the same SQL SERVER 2005 with our updated product version 19.0 the trigger substring mentioned above is updated. Error messages do not change often, but it is possible. Sql Injection share|improve this answer edited Apr 18 '13 at 11:50 alecxe 216k33247418 answered Apr 18 '13 at 11:21 user2294834 6111 4 You mean ERROR_LINE(), right? –Fabricio Araujo May 29 '13 at
It does not terminate the connection, but you need to turn noexec off again before any commands will execute. Sql Server Throw Server error information comes from the following source files. HY0001 is used in the HY0000 column for these messages in subsequent ER_STORED_FUNCTION_PREVENTS_SWITCH_BINLOG_DIRECT9 output. http://www.sqlshack.com/sql-syntax-errors/ BEGIN raiserror('Invalid database', 15, 10) rollback transaction return END share|improve this answer answered Jun 27 '12 at 8:40 Casper Leon Nielsen 1,31011325 add a comment| up vote 1 down vote You
To recover from this error, run all the operations in this transaction again. Error: ER_SLAVE_CHANNEL_OPERATION_NOT_ALLOWED0 SQLSTATE: ER_SLAVE_CHANNEL_OPERATION_NOT_ALLOWED9 (ER_SLAVE_CHANNEL_OPERATION_NOT_ALLOWED8) Message: Unknown character set: '%s' Error: ER_SLAVE_CHANNEL_OPERATION_NOT_ALLOWED7 SQLSTATE: ER_SLAVE_CHANNEL_OPERATION_NOT_ALLOWED6 (ER_SLAVE_CHANNEL_OPERATION_NOT_ALLOWED5) Message: Too many tables; MySQL can only use %d tables in a join Error: ER_SLAVE_CHANNEL_OPERATION_NOT_ALLOWED4 SQLSTATE: Error: ER_INVALID_TYPE_FOR_JSON5 SQLSTATE: ER_INVALID_TYPE_FOR_JSON4 (ER_INVALID_TYPE_FOR_JSON3) Message: The total number of locks exceeds the lock table size ER_INVALID_TYPE_FOR_JSON2 reports this error when the total number of locks exceeds the amount of memory INSERT INTO #TEMPINSERTSTABLE (MasterItemID, ItemNumber, LegacyPartNumber, Description, LoadDate) SELECT #TEMPODSTABLE.MasterItemID, #TEMPODSTABLE.ItemNumber, #TEMPODSTABLE.LegacyPartNumber, #TEMPODSTABLE.Description, #TEMPODSTABLE.LoadDate FROM #TEMPODSTABLE left join MASONEILANLINK.MASONEILANLINK.MASTERITEMS ON #TEMPODSTABLE.MasterItemID = MASONEILANLINK.MASONEILANLINK.MASTERITEMS.MasterItemID WHERE MASONEILANLINK.MASONEILANLINK.MASTERITEMS.MasterItemID is null-insert records from temp table
Not the answer you're looking for? Reconfigure the system tablespace to add a new data file. Error Message Sql Script Is Wrong Browse other questions tagged sql-server sql php azure-sql-database or ask your own question. Sql Try Catch For error checking, use error codes, not error messages.
Because updates are frequent, it is possible that those files will contain additional error information not listed here. sql-server sql php azure-sql-database share|improve this question edited Nov 16 '14 at 5:16 Shawn Melton 11.7k22865 asked Nov 16 '14 at 4:35 iGlitch 11 1 What does "does not work" SQLAuthority.com current community blog chat Database Administrators Database Administrators Meta your communities Sign up or log in to customize your list. The severity is set to 16. Sql Error
Rolling back changes' ROLLBACK TRANSACTION END Apparently the compiler "understands" the @finished variable in the IF, even if there was an error and the execution was disabled. That's generally only a requirement if the database is only accessible locally. Error: ER_BINLOG_UNSAFE_MIXED_STATEMENT9 SQLSTATE: ER_BINLOG_UNSAFE_MIXED_STATEMENT8 (ER_BINLOG_UNSAFE_MIXED_STATEMENT7) Message: Unknown thread id: %lu Error: ER_BINLOG_UNSAFE_MIXED_STATEMENT6 SQLSTATE: ER_BINLOG_UNSAFE_MIXED_STATEMENT5 (ER_BINLOG_UNSAFE_MIXED_STATEMENT4) Message: You are not owner of thread %lu Error: ER_BINLOG_UNSAFE_MIXED_STATEMENT3 SQLSTATE: ER_BINLOG_UNSAFE_MIXED_STATEMENT2 (ER_BINLOG_UNSAFE_MIXED_STATEMENT1) Message: No tables share|improve this answer answered Oct 25 '11 at 12:27 Tz_ 2,4701012 add a comment| up vote 5 down vote Is this a stored procedure?
Many BI tools tackle part of this need, but they don’t offer a complete enterprise solution....More Advertisement Advertisement SQLMag.com Home SQL Server 2012 SQL Server 2008 SQL Server 2005 Administration Development May 5 '13 at 22:11 add a comment| up vote 2 down vote None of these works with 'GO' statements. See Section 14.23.3, “Troubleshooting InnoDB Data Dictionary Operations”.
If a fatal severity level is encountered, the client connection is terminated after receiving the message, and the error is logged in the error and application logs." –Blorgbeard Oct 14 '14 If SQLCMD mode isn't turned on, you'll get parse error about the colon. So we know that BuildMaster is recording the script as executing successfully in the table and not failing it (sorry for bad formatting). Execution Complete.
Error: 31384 SQLSTATE: 31383 (31382) Message: Unknown thread id: %lu Error: 31381 SQLSTATE: 31380 (HY0009) Message: You are not owner of thread %lu Error: HY0008 SQLSTATE: HY0007 (HY0006) Message: No tables However, not all severities work the same way. It's a bit of a "big stick" approach, but there are times when you really need it. Action Group 64: Deploy Database ScriptsAction 1: Execute database change scripts against Integration AdventureWorks SQL Server.Custom Variables: (none)Source and Target directory same; splitting.AgentBasedAction Initialization Complete: Temp Directory: C:\Program Files\BuildMasterAgent\_AGTTMP\_A4\_S0\TMP Source Directory:
But what if the script didn't create the database properly? more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ed My only issue with Grid output is that it changes TAB characters to a single SPACE, so you lose all the formatting. –Rick Jun 13 '11 at 19:21 add a comment| At the beginning of the database-creation script TSQLTutorJoins.sql, available from the "Download the Code" link at the top of the page, is the following code: IF DATABASEPROPERTYEX('TSQLTutorJoins', 'COLLATION') IS NULL BEGIN
AgentBasedAction Initialization Complete: Temp Directory: C:\Program Files\BuildMasterAgent_AGTTMP_A4_S0\TMP Source Directory: C:\Program Files\BuildMasterAgent_AGTTMP_A4_S0\SRC Target Directory: C:\Program Files\BuildMasterAgent_AGTTMP_A4_S0\WRK Server: XXXXXXXXXXXXX (Id: 2) Initializing action... Additionally, by logging it in the Event Viewer's Application log, you have an audit trail of the event. In addition to severity, RAISERROR also supports a state. Appease Your Google Overlords: Draw the "G" Logo My pictures come out bland: Should I change from Nikon to Canon?
tushar July 21, 2015 12:43 pmHi, I am getting this error "getdate() expects parameter 1 to be long, string given in /home/fashion1/public_html/funblogging/common.php on line 70"in common.php at line 70 coding is Cheers, John [Edited to include BOL Reference] http://msdn.microsoft.com/en-us/library/ms175976(SQL.90).aspx share|improve this answer edited Mar 19 '09 at 12:29 answered Mar 18 '09 at 17:18 John Sansom 27.9k75069 I've never seen Not the answer you're looking for? SQL Server Management Studio tutorial - Configuring the environment How to migrate the logins of a database to a different server What is SQL Server log shipping?
Why does argv include the program name?